The Quebecor Fund has named the recipients in its latest round of funding, with three film projects receiving a combined total of $644,000 through the Event and Film Production Assistance Program.
The fund declined to break down the spend for Playback, but the list includes Attraction Images’ coming-of-age story Pieds nus dans l’aube, distributed by Les Films Seville. The film is written and directed by Francis Leclerc and co-written by Fred Pellerin.
C’est le cœur qui meurt en dernier from producer Forum Films and distributor Les Films Christal also received a portion of the $644,000. The film – a comedy-drama about Alzheimer’s disease and family – is directed by Alexis Durand-Brault and adapted from a novel of the same name by Robert Lalonde.
The third film project chosen was T.A.3 from producer A Média and distributor Les Films Séville. The feature tells the story of a faithful wife who decides to try a threesome to get herself out of a life rut.
The Event and Film Production Assistance Program was set up in January 2011 and this latest round of funding was its eleventh in total.
